Cheer Home Care is hiring an Executive Assistant to the CEO to work onsite in the Cheer office.
The ideal EA will be a proactive, detail-oriented, team player with great energy, a positive attitude, and an appreciation for Cheer's employee-centric environment. Knowledge of home health care and sales would be a great plus.
- Calendar and schedule management
- Planning and executing special projects and events
- Assist with managing emails and phone calls
- Willingness to assist other members of the senior leadership team as time permits
- Willingness to order/pick up lunch or jump in with whatever is needed with a rapidly growing company
- Flexible hours as business needs dictate (work/life balance is valued)
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in an EA role
- Home and Health Care experience, preferred
- Knowledge of sales and relationship building is preferred
- Comfortable completing routine tasks, working at a steady pace, producing consistent results
- Fantastic organizational and communication skills
- Calm, patient, composed
- Strong writing and grammar skills
- Positive, upbeat attitude that looks for the best solutions to problems
- Strong computer skills
- Bachelor's degree
- Pass Live Scan Fingerprint Clearance (LIC 9163)
- Proof of Negative TB results
- Flexible and willing to take on a wide range of projects
- Willingness to assist other members of the senior leadership team as time permits
- Fun, collaborative work environment
- Supportive management team
- Health, vision, and dental insurance options
- 401(k) company match at 4%
- ALL office employees participate in the company bonus plan
- Salary range: $80,000 - $100,000 annually (final compensation dependent on experience and qualifications)
